Show simple item record

dc.contributor.advisorCenk, Murat
dc.contributor.authorMangir, Ceyda
dc.date.accessioned2020-12-10T09:05:20Z
dc.date.available2020-12-10T09:05:20Z
dc.date.submitted2019
dc.date.issued2019-04-18
dc.identifier.urihttps://acikbilim.yok.gov.tr/handle/20.500.12812/223518
dc.description.abstractÇarpanlara ayırma ve ayrık logaritma hesaplama gibi kriptografik işlemler sonlu cisimler üzerinde büyük ve seyrek denklem sistemlerinin çözümünü gerektirmektedir. Bu işlemler için Wiedemann ve Lanczos gibi yinelemeli yöntemler benimsenmektedir. Her iki algoritmada da matris-vektör çarpımlarının baskın olduğu hesaplamalar kullanılmaktadır. Bu tezde, sonlu cisimler üzerinde büyük seyrek matris-vektör çarpma işlemine yönelik bir algoritma önerilmiştir. Söz konusu algoritmanın performansı klasik yöntemle kıyaslanmış ve %34 ile %77 arasında hızlanma sağlanmıştır.
dc.description.abstractCryptographic computations such as factoring integers and computing discrete logarithms require solving a large sparse system of linear equations over finite fields. When dealing with such systems iterative solvers such as Wiedemann or Lanczos algorithms are used. The computational cost of both methods is often dominated bysuccessive matrix-vector products. In this thesis, we introduce a new algorithm for computing a large sparse matrix-vector multiplication over finite fields. The proposed algorithm is implemented and its performance is compared with a classical method. Our algorithm exhibits a significant improvements between 34% and 77%.en_US
dc.languageEnglish
dc.language.isoen
dc.rightsinfo:eu-repo/semantics/openAccess
dc.rightsAttribution 4.0 United Statestr_TR
dc.rights.urihttps://creativecommons.org/licenses/by/4.0/
dc.subjectMatematiktr_TR
dc.subjectMathematicsen_US
dc.titleLarge sparse matrix-vector multiplication over finite fields
dc.title.alternativeSonlu cisimler üzerinde büyük seyrek matris-vektör çarpımı
dc.typedoctoralThesis
dc.date.updated2019-04-18
dc.contributor.departmentKriptografi Anabilim Dalı
dc.identifier.yokid10238684
dc.publisher.instituteUygulamalı Matematik Enstitüsü
dc.publisher.universityORTA DOĞU TEKNİK ÜNİVERSİTESİ
dc.identifier.thesisid538735
dc.description.pages94
dc.publisher.disciplineDiğer


Files in this item

Thumbnail

This item appears in the following Collection(s)

Show simple item record

info:eu-repo/semantics/openAccess
Except where otherwise noted, this item's license is described as info:eu-repo/semantics/openAccess